TheChilled Water Distribution Technician is part of the Vanderbilt University Maintenance and Operations (VUMO) and is a key individual contributor responsible for the maintenance and operations of all chilled water systems on campus. This position ensures proper efficient operation in the summer months and conduct preventative maintenance on all equipment during the winter. Reporting directly to theManager of BSC CTLS and CWD theChilled Water Distribution Technician will often be tasking with working closely with other CWD techs the controls group and the campus HAR technicians and electricians.

Duties and Responsibilities:

Perform equipment repairs/updates as needed

  • Chillers
  • Cooling towers
  • Chilled water pumps
  • Condenser water pumps
  • Refrigerant monitors

Perform Preventive Maintenance on the chillers which consist of

  • Removal of ends so that evaporator tubes can be brushed condensing tubes to be brushed every 3 years so that eddy current can be performed by an outside contractor
  • Check all electrical connections to make sure they are all no loose connections
  • Lubricate motors on the chillers per specification
  • Check vacuum pump oil on the purge pumps

Perform Preventive Maintenance on cooling towers which consists of

  • Removal of screens to clean fill and reinstall after tower cleaningis completed
  • Clean hot decks sumps and clean strainer in the tower
  • Inspect gearbox motor and coupling
  • Check oil level in gearbox
  • Check electrical connections and sump heaters

Perform Preventive Maintenance on chilled water pumps and condenserwaterpumps

  • Clean pump strainers
  • Lubricate motor as needed
  • Check electrical connections
  • Check for leaks
  • Complete repairs as needed

Perform Preventive Maintenance on refrigerant monitors

  • Monitor and change filters as needed
  • Complete repairs as needed
